About This Item

New York: Thames & Hudson, 2003. Paperback. VG. Color pictorial glued glossy wraps. 176 pp., 128 mostly color plates. Published to coincide with the exhibition of the same name, organized by the Huntington Library, Art Collections, and Botanical Gardens, San Marino, Calif., and held at the Library, Nov. 8, 2003-Apr. 4, 2004, and at the Yale Center for British Art, New Haven, Conn., Oct. 14, 2004-Jan. 2, 2005./ Includes bibliographical references (page 173) and index. Contents as follows: Introduction / Diane Waggoner -- William Morris : a life in design ; Firm : Morris & Company / Pat Kirkham -- Stained glass & church decoration ; Decoration of houses ; Art of the book ; John Henry Dearle / Diane Waggoner -- Things that might be : British design after Morris / Gillian Naylor -- Two sides of the river : Morris & American arts and crafts / Edward R. Bosley. "William Morris, leader of the British Arts and Crafts Movement, was a man of tremendous energies, his accomplishments astonishing in their range and depth. He became successively a poet, embroiderer, pattern designer, calligrapher, dyer, weaver, translator, architectural preservationist, socialist, book publisher and printer. As the head of the internationally successful Morris & Company, he devoted himself to the decorative arts. His influence was wide and long-lasting, on both sides of the Atlantic."--Jacket.
